We're a couple with 16 days in Thailand / Laos, end of August, beginning of Sept.
Plan is coming together, just seeking advice to fill in some holes.
So far, we're considering:
5 days Bangkok - 3 front end, 2 back end
4 days Luang Prabang (with 1.5 day "Live like a Mahout" elephant experience thrown in
4 days on a beach, likely Ko Samui
Will use discovery airpass for transit.
With 3 extra days to fill, what should we do?
Kicking around:
- day trips around Bangkok (Ayutthaya, etc)
- night or two Kanchanaburi
- 2 days Siem Reap (Angkor Wat)
- Chiang Mai
- Vang Vieng / Vientiane
- extra beach time
Is 5-6 days in BKK too much?
(note - my wife will just be arriving from Beijing, working a lot of hours with the Olympics, so perhaps looking not to run around too much, but also needs a certain amount of action)

5-6 nights in Bangkok strikes me as a lot -- perhaps do a side trip to Ayutthata or Kanchanaburi to fill out one or two of the nights. Perhaps two nights in Bangkok to start, then a night or two in one of the above, with your final night back in Bangkok.
Siem Reap works well for a three-night visit -- especially if you don't mind flying in and out.
